In a significant announcement, Union home minister amit shah declared that the government of india will allocate space for a memorial dedicated to the late Dr. manmohan singh, former prime minister of India. This decision aims to honor the legacy of one of the nation’s most respected leaders.
A dedicated trust will be established to oversee the development and maintenance of the memorial, ensuring that Dr. Singh's contributions to the nation are preserved and celebrated for generations to come.
Additionally, the Modi government has approved the construction of the Rashtriya Smriti, a designated site for the last rites of national leaders. This development reflects the government's commitment to creating a dignified and lasting tribute to those who have significantly impacted the nation's trajectory.
The funeral ceremony of Dr. manmohan singh will take place at 11:45 AM today at Nigambodh Ghat in New Delhi. The announcement has drawn widespread attention as leaders from across the political spectrum, as well as citizens, prepare to pay their final respects to the eminent statesman.
Dr. Singh, a towering figure in indian politics and a celebrated economist, served as the prime minister of india from 2004 to 2014. His leadership during a transformative period in indian history, particularly in economic reforms and global diplomacy, has left an indelible mark on the nation's progress.
The memorial and the Rashtriya Smriti initiative symbolize the government's acknowledgment of his profound contributions and the need to preserve his legacy.
